It is not illegal for Cheney, Bush or a number of all to KNOW the status or existence of Plame/Wilson. It is even not illegal for Cheney to question certain staffers as to if Wilson's role had anything to do with the findings of Wilson's (Joe) trip to Niger.However, it is illegal to disclose her status. Libby lied at least three times how he found out about her. He stated he heard it from at least three different reporters before he told another reporter. Now, the question is, and I think we all know who it now is (Official A - Rove), how did Libby actually find out about Wilson? But for a criminal prosecution Fitzgerald doesn't "know" that because Libby continued to lie about it. Further, if both Rove and Libby neither fess up to Rove telling him about Wilson and there is no third witness, Fitzgerald would have a hard time proving that Rove outed Wilson. It's that simple.All of the answers to your questions are there in Fitzgerald's press conference. He said he would not charge an offense or talk about it if it could not be proved. With the lying going on, at this time, he can't prove the original offense.
